* image loading: fix problem with offsets > 0x80000000Bradey Honsinger2010-03-163-3/+3
| | | | | | | | | | | | | | | Fixes bug that prevented users from specifying a base address of 0x80000000 or higher in image commands (flash write_image, etm image, xscale trace_image). image.base_address is an offset from the start address contained in the image file (if there is one), or from 0 (for binary files). As a signed 32-bit int, it couldn't be greater than 0x7fffffff, which is a problem when trying to write a binary file to flash above that address. Changing it to a 64-bit long long keeps it as a signed offset, but allows it to cover the entire 32-bit address space. Signed-off-by: Øyvind Harboe <oyvind.harboe@zylin.com>

* NOR: invalidate cached state on target resumeDavid Brownell2010-03-031-0/+9
| | | | | | | | | | | | | | | | | | | | The NOR infrastructure caches some per-sector state, but it's not used much ... because the cache is not trustworthy. This patch addresses one part of that problem, by ensuring that state cached by NOR drivers gets invalidated once we resume the target -- since targets may then modify sectors. Now if we see sector protection or erase status marked as anything other than "unknown", we should be able to rely on that as being accurate. (That is ... if we assume the drivers initialize and update this state correctly.) Another part of that problem is that the cached state isn't much used (being unreliable, it would have been unsafe). Those issues can be addressed in later patches. Signed-off-by: David Brownell <dbrownell@users.sourceforge.net>

* ARM: start abstracting ADIv5 transports (JTAG/SWD)David Brownell2010-03-022-0/+278
| | | | | | | | | | | | | | | | | | | | | | | | | | | | To support both JTAG and SWD, ADIv5 needs DAP operations which are transport-neutral, instead being of JTAG-specific. This patch: - Defines such a transport-neutral interface, abstracting access to DP and AP registers through a conceptual queue of operations. - Builds the first implementation of such a transport with the existing JTAG-specific code. In contrast to the current JTAG-only interface, the interface adds support for two previously-missing (and unused) DAP operations: - aborting the current AP transaction (untested); - reading the IDCODE register (tested) ... required for SWD init. The choice of transports may be fixed at the chip, board, or JTAG/SWD adapter level. Or if all the relevant hardware supports both transport options, the choice may be made at runtime, This patch provides basic infrastructure to support whichever choice is made. The current "JTAG-only" transport choice policy will necessarily continue for now, until SWD support becomes available in OpenOCD. Later patches start phasing out JTAG-specific calls in favor of transport-neutral calls. Signed-off-by: David Brownell <dbrownell@users.sourceforge.net>

* ADIv5: relocate memacess_tck cyclesDavid Brownell2010-02-211-12/+12
| | | | | | | | | | | | | When using an AP to access a memory (or a memory-mapped register), some extra TCK (assuming JTAG) cycles should be added to ensure the AP has enugh time to complete that access before trying to collect the response. The previous code was adding these cycles *before* trying to access (read or write) data to that address, not *after*. Fix by putting the delays in the right location. Signed-off-by: David Brownell <dbrownell@users.sourceforge.net>

* ARM semihosting: fix EOF handling with SYS_READNicolas Pitre2010-02-021-1/+1
| | | | | | | | The semihosting interface has a strange convention for read/write where the unused amount of buffer must be returned. We failed to return the total buffer size when the local read() call returned 0. Signed-off-by: Nicolas Pitre <nico@marvell.com>
